|
|
@@ -29,9 +29,10 @@
|
|
|
</template>
|
|
|
|
|
|
<template slot="unitNoForm">
|
|
|
- <search-query ref="SearchQuery" :disabled="searchDisabled" :datalist="unitNoData" title="计量单位" :filterable="true"
|
|
|
- :clearable="true" :remote="true" :forParameter="{ key: 'id', label: 'cnName', value: 'cnName' }"
|
|
|
- @remoteMethod="getBunitsListfun" @corpChange="corpChange">
|
|
|
+ <search-query ref="SearchQuery" :disabled="searchDisabled" :datalist="unitNoData" title="计量单位"
|
|
|
+ :filterable="true" :clearable="true" :remote="true"
|
|
|
+ :forParameter="{ key: 'id', label: 'cnName', value: 'cnName' }" @remoteMethod="getBunitsListfun"
|
|
|
+ @corpChange="corpChange">
|
|
|
<bunits @selectionChange="selectionBunits"></bunits>
|
|
|
</search-query>
|
|
|
</template>
|
|
|
@@ -214,6 +215,18 @@ export default {
|
|
|
}],
|
|
|
overHidden: true,
|
|
|
},
|
|
|
+ {
|
|
|
+ label: '信用等级',
|
|
|
+ prop: 'creditLevel',
|
|
|
+ width: 100,
|
|
|
+ overHidden: true,
|
|
|
+ type: "select",
|
|
|
+ dicUrl: "/api/blade-system/dict-biz/dictionary?code=bcorps-credit-level",
|
|
|
+ props: {
|
|
|
+ label: "dictValue",
|
|
|
+ value: "dictKey"
|
|
|
+ },
|
|
|
+ },
|
|
|
{
|
|
|
label: "是否已删除(0 否 1是)",
|
|
|
prop: "isDeleted",
|
|
|
@@ -524,6 +537,10 @@ export default {
|
|
|
this.page.total = data.total;
|
|
|
this.data = data.records;
|
|
|
this.loading = false;
|
|
|
+ this.$nextTick(() => {
|
|
|
+ this.$refs.crud.doLayout();
|
|
|
+ this.$refs.crud.dicInit();
|
|
|
+ });
|
|
|
this.selectionClear();
|
|
|
});
|
|
|
},
|